P0179 Code: Complete DIY Repair Guide

The P0179 code is a diagnostic trouble code (DTC) related to the fuel composition sensor circuit in a vehicle. This code indicates that the engine control module (ECM) has detected a high voltage input from the fuel composition sensor circuit, which can lead to various engine performance issues if left unaddressed.

P0179 Code MeaningP0179 Code Common Causes
Fuel Composition Sensor Circuit High InputFaulty fuel composition sensor
ECM detects excessive voltage from sensorCorroded or damaged wiring/connectors
Indicates potential fuel system issuesContaminated fuel
May affect engine performance and fuel economyFaulty ECM (rare)

Understanding the Fuel Composition Sensor

The fuel composition sensor, also known as a flex fuel sensor, is a crucial component in vehicles designed to run on different fuel mixtures, particularly those capable of using ethanol-gasoline blends. This sensor monitors the ethanol content in the fuel and sends this information to the ECM, which then adjusts various engine parameters for optimal performance and efficiency.

Symptoms of a P0179 Code

When a P0179 code is triggered, you may experience the following symptoms:

  • Illuminated Check Engine Light
  • Decreased fuel economy
  • Poor engine performance or reduced power
  • Engine misfires or rough idling
  • Difficulty starting the engine
  • Increased emissions

In some cases, you might not notice any immediate drivability issues, but it’s essential to address the problem promptly to prevent potential damage to your engine or fuel system.

Technical Explanation of P0179

The P0179 code specifically indicates that the ECM has detected a voltage reading from the fuel composition sensor that is higher than the expected range. This high voltage could be due to a short circuit, damaged wiring, or a malfunctioning sensor.

In normal operation, the fuel composition sensor sends a frequency-modulated signal to the ECM, indicating the ethanol content in the fuel. When this signal is outside the expected parameters, the ECM triggers the P0179 code and may enter a “limp home” mode to protect the engine from potential damage.

Diagnosing the P0179 Code

To properly diagnose the P0179 code, follow these steps:

  1. Connect an OBD-II scanner to verify the P0179 code and check for any additional codes that may be present.
  2. Inspect the wiring and connectors leading to the fuel composition sensor for any visible damage, corrosion, or loose connections.
  3. Check the fuel composition sensor itself for signs of damage or contamination.
  4. Use a digital multimeter to test the voltage at the fuel composition sensor connector. Compare the readings to the manufacturer’s specifications.
  5. If possible, use an oscilloscope to analyze the frequency output of the sensor.
  6. Check the fuel quality and ensure there’s no contamination or excessive water content.
  7. If all physical components appear to be in good condition, consider testing the ECM’s functionality.

Warning: Always follow proper safety procedures when working with fuel systems. Ensure the engine is cool and there are no open flames or sparks in the area.

Solutions for P0179 Code

Depending on the root cause identified during diagnosis, here are potential solutions:

1. Replacing the Fuel Composition Sensor

If the sensor is found to be faulty, replacement is often the most straightforward solution.

  • Locate the fuel composition sensor (usually near the fuel filter or along the fuel line)
  • Disconnect the battery to prevent electrical shorts
  • Relieve fuel system pressure following the manufacturer’s recommended procedure
  • Disconnect the electrical connector and fuel lines from the sensor
  • Remove the old sensor and install the new one
  • Reconnect fuel lines and electrical connector
  • Clear the code and test drive the vehicle

Estimated cost: $150 – $400, depending on the vehicle make and model.

2. Repairing Wiring or Connectors

If the issue is related to damaged wiring or connectors:

  • Identify the damaged section of wiring or connector
  • Clean corrosion using electrical contact cleaner
  • Repair or replace damaged wires, ensuring proper insulation
  • Replace faulty connectors with OEM-quality parts
  • Secure all connections and use dielectric grease to prevent future corrosion

Estimated cost: $50 – $200, depending on the extent of the damage and parts required.

3. Addressing Fuel Contamination

If contaminated fuel is suspected:

  • Drain the fuel tank and fuel lines
  • Clean or replace the fuel filter
  • Refill with high-quality fuel from a reputable source
  • Consider adding a fuel system cleaner

Estimated cost: $100 – $300, plus the cost of new fuel.

4. ECM Reprogramming or Replacement

In rare cases where the ECM is at fault:

  • Have the ECM reprogrammed with the latest software update
  • If reprogramming doesn’t resolve the issue, ECM replacement may be necessary

Estimated cost: $300 – $1000 for reprogramming, $500 – $2000 for replacement.

Note: ECM issues are uncommon causes of the P0179 code. Exhaust all other possibilities before considering ECM replacement.

Preventing Future P0179 Codes

To minimize the risk of encountering the P0179 code in the future:

  1. Use high-quality fuel from reputable stations
  2. Perform regular fuel system maintenance, including filter replacements
  3. Keep electrical connections clean and protected from the elements
  4. Address any fuel-related issues promptly to prevent sensor contamination
  5. Follow the manufacturer’s recommended service intervals

When to Seek Professional Help

While many P0179 code issues can be resolved by DIY mechanics, there are situations where professional assistance is recommended:

  • If you lack the necessary tools or expertise to safely work on fuel systems
  • When multiple codes are present, indicating a more complex issue
  • If the problem persists after attempting the above solutions
  • When dealing with newer vehicles with complex electronic systems

Remember: Improper handling of fuel system components can lead to fire hazards or severe engine damage. If in doubt, consult a certified mechanic.

Conclusion

The P0179 code, while potentially causing noticeable drivability issues, is often resolvable with careful diagnosis and repair. By understanding the function of the fuel composition sensor and following the steps outlined in this guide, many vehicle owners can address this issue effectively. However, always prioritize safety and don’t hesitate to seek professional help when needed. Prompt attention to this code can prevent more severe engine problems and ensure your vehicle maintains optimal performance and fuel efficiency.

Frequently Asked Questions About P0179

  • Can I continue driving with a P0179 code?
    While you may be able to drive short distances, it’s not recommended. The code indicates a fuel system issue that could lead to poor performance and potential engine damage if left unaddressed.
  • How much does it typically cost to fix a P0179 code?
    Costs can range from $150 to $500 for most repairs, primarily depending on whether the issue is a faulty sensor or wiring problem. Complex issues involving the ECM can be more expensive.
  • Will a P0179 code clear itself?
    The code may clear if the issue is intermittent, but it will likely return if the underlying problem isn’t fixed. It’s best to diagnose and repair the issue rather than hoping it will clear on its own.
  • Can bad fuel cause a P0179 code?
    Yes, contaminated or poor-quality fuel can potentially trigger a P0179 code by affecting the fuel composition sensor’s readings or damaging the sensor itself.
  • Is the P0179 code specific to certain types of vehicles?
    While the P0179 code can appear in various vehicles, it’s more common in flex-fuel vehicles or those designed to run on different ethanol-gasoline blends.
  • How long does it take to fix a P0179 code?
    Diagnosis typically takes 1-2 hours. Repairs can range from 30 minutes for a simple sensor replacement to several hours for more complex wiring or ECM issues.
  • Can a P0179 code affect my vehicle’s emissions test?
    Yes, this code can potentially cause your vehicle to fail an emissions test due to the fuel system not operating within specified parameters.
  • Are there any aftermarket solutions for the fuel composition sensor?
    While aftermarket sensors are available, it’s generally recommended to use OEM parts for critical components like the fuel composition sensor to ensure proper functionality and compatibility.

5/5 - (192 votes)

Leave a Comment